Frequently Asked Questions About The Motivation Movement

What is The Motivation Movement about and what kind of topics does it cover?

Focused on promoting personal development and well-being, this series offers quick, impactful insights designed to inspire listeners to make the most of their time and lives. The episodes frequently cover a variety of topics including stress management, humor in everyday life, time management strategies, and the importance of integrity in personal and professional settings. The host combines motivational anecdotes with actionable advice, encouraging listeners to apply these lessons to foster growth and accountability in their daily lives. With episodes averaging around five minutes, the series is likely catered toward those seeking concise yet powerful motivation that fits seamlessly into busy schedules.
